ATS Showcases Technology at Army Innovation Day 2018

ATS was invited by Army Headquarters to showcase its Live Fire Range in a Box (LFRiB) at Army Innovation Day (AID) 2018 held at ADFA recently. Heralded as an AID success story, the LFRiB is a fully deployable and immersive live fire range fitted with an interactive video target system. The Chief of Army, Lieutenant […]

Operation Jaywick Route follow

Recently ATS General Manager, Tony Crilly took part in retracing the route, marking the 75th Anniversary of Operation Jaywick, the expedition was hosted and lead by TAG International.  Tony’s link to the operation is that his father CPL Andrew Crilly MM, was the fourteenth member. ATS Sponsored the SSAA, Action Pistol, National Championships

ATS was pleased to be the major sponsor of the Sporting Shooters Association of Australia (SSAA), Action Pistol, National Championships held in Canberra over the weekend.
